The Agenda and Mission of The SAFETY

Fair of Rescue, Safety, Personal and Facility Security 

 

The SAFETY Fair of Rescue, Safety, Personal and Facility Security is dedicated to the issues of rescue, safety, the security of persons and facilities, occupational health and safety.

Invitations to take part in the fair are extended to all major manufacturers of rescue and protection equipment, police technology, equipment for law enforcement services and for the security of persons and facilities.

Executive staff and experts from rescue services and organisations, security services, municipal police and property and personal security companies will be invited to visit the exhibition.

 

 Invitations to visit the integrated event will be extended to managers from all the sectors of the Polish maritime economy, to lawmakers, MPs, administration officers related to the maritime economy and the issues of defence, safety, security and rescue, to the executive staff and officer corps of the Polish Armed Forces, the services subject to Poland’s Minister of Interior and Administration and to numerous foreign delegations.

 

 

The aim of including the Baltic Maritime Economy Showroom and the SAFETY Fair of Rescue, Safety, Personal and Facility Security in the Baltic Military Fair’s agenda is to develop a comprehensive offer for the economy, defence, safety, security and rescue at sea and on the coast. The project is certain to meet the expectations of the industry and be helpful in addressing the current market issues.
